Output 3d4e82439a3d9119dd7b1e2fb797aadda2dd17ead7eff3bd5efa1d6cb09e64ee:7

value
608880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b973b17f05e6e53d107355e59e6cd91ef47b68 OP_EQUAL
address
3PBQt3qRvNQZM8dZ7bn89sN5hRGTjJQbiF
transaction
3d4e82439a3d9119dd7b1e2fb797aadda2dd17ead7eff3bd5efa1d6cb09e64ee
spent
true